Output ecf76ce035622434b523c63248311e02cdecd5dd2b64d17e7fcb2fffd87e701f:26

value
38503664
script pubkey
OP_0 OP_PUSHBYTES_20 16e667394c4d941b1cd04d727feaeca1837845a0
address
bc1qzmnxww2vfk2pk8xsf4e8l6hv5xphs3dqjmc2t3
transaction
ecf76ce035622434b523c63248311e02cdecd5dd2b64d17e7fcb2fffd87e701f